Applicable to:
- Plesk for Linux
- Plesk for Windows
Symptoms
-
Plesk Administrator receives an email after creating a scheduled backup to OneDrive or other remote storage:
CONFIG_TEXT: pmm-ras failed (Error code = 1): Repository error: Failed to read backup backup_1912140200_1912180201.zip: Import error: Unable to find archive metadata. The archive is not valid Plesk backup or has been created in an unsupported Plesk version
Note: The mentioned file is not the newly created backup but an old one.
-
Similar error can be found in an attempt to remove the backup file from the error directly via the Plesk interface in Tools & Settings > Backup Manager.
- Backups may not be rotated properly in accordance with the settings.
Cause
Corrupted backup file in the storage.
Resolution
Remove the file backup_1912140200_1912180201.zip
mentioned in the error and other backup_1912140200*.zip
files directly from the remote storage via its interface.
It may additionally be required to find mentioned backup timestamps (in this case 1912140200
and 1912180201
) in the /var/lib/psa/dumps/.last-dumps
file and remove these lines from the file.
